The Indispensable Role of HPMC in Modern Pharmaceutical Formulations
Hydroxypropyl Methylcellulose (HPMC) has emerged as a cornerstone ingredient in the pharmaceutical industry, indispensable for its versatile properties as a pharmaceutical excipient. As a non-ionic cellulose ether, HPMC offers a unique combination of thickening, binding, film-forming, and stabilizing capabilities. These attributes are critical in the development of various dosage forms, from oral solid dosage forms like tablets and capsules to semi-solid preparations.
One of the primary HPMC pharmaceutical uses is its function as a binder in tablet manufacturing. HPMC ensures that the active pharmaceutical ingredients (APIs) and excipients are held together, forming robust tablets that maintain their integrity during handling and storage. Its binding efficacy is crucial for producing tablets with consistent weight and hardness, directly impacting drug efficacy and patient compliance. Furthermore, HPMC serves as an excellent film-forming agent, commonly used for tablet coatings. These coatings can mask unpleasant tastes, protect APIs from environmental factors, improve swallowability, and importantly, enable controlled or sustained drug release. This controlled release mechanism is vital for managing chronic conditions, ensuring that medication is delivered over a specific period, thereby optimizing therapeutic outcomes and reducing dosing frequency.
The inherent water-retention properties of HPMC also contribute to its value in pharmaceutical applications. This characteristic helps in maintaining the stability of formulations and can be particularly useful in preventing moisture loss from semi-solid dosage forms like ointments and creams. The cellulose ether properties of HPMC also make it a good stabilizer, preventing the separation of ingredients in complex formulations. This ensures product uniformity and efficacy from batch to batch.
